i just finished replacing the upper control arm on the front passenger side and put the car back together. the car was on blocks for 4 days or so due to some problems getting parts in my area.
any way once i started it up to try out my new arm a new problem arrived.the car now idles lower than usual and it sputters . i have to constantly tap the gas in order to get anywhere without stalling.the only thing i touched was the box in the upper left corner with all the vacuum lines coming out of it,that i can think of that i could have messed up.

is this a vacuum prob? did a line inside or outside the box come loose..how do i check? can i open the box? or could it be something completely different?

Sounds like it could very well be a vacuum problem. You can take the top off and look in there. Make sure all lines are hooked up, and check for cracked lines at fittings.
